Camp Rules
Rules for Campers
- The Dean has authority in his week of camp.
- Dress Code: No halter-tops, no bare midriffs, no strapless tops, no short shorts. Swimwear must be modest with no plunging necklines. The Dean has the final say on matters of dress.
- No one will be permitted to leave camp without the Dean's permission.
- The use or possession of tobacco, alcohol, or drugs is prohibited. All medications are to be given to the Camp Nurse upon your arrival.
- Cars must remain parked during camp and the keys given to the Dean.
- Campers are not to bring radios, books, magazines, games, MP3 Players, cellphones, etc.
- During the week of camp, activities at home should come second.
**Any Questions? Refer to rule #1!
Guidelines for Visitors
- We ask all visitors to observe the camp rules and report to the Dean upon arrival.
- Visitors are welcome for meals, but there is a charge. Talk to the camp cook about the cost.
- Please do not visit during the morning sessions. The best time to visit is during the evening worship time. (Approx. 7 pm)
- Visitors are requested to leave before the evening campfire.
- Please check with the Dean if you have any other questions. Thank You!
